AdMob Launches New iPhone 3G Advertising Solutions
Mobile advertising agency, AdMob has launched a global iPhone ad marketplace with new interactive advertising formats that take advantage of the deviceÃ's capabilities and mobile context. The new ads include Brand and Performance formats that will function in both the browser environment as well as native applications built for the iPhone.
AdMob also announced that it will give $1 million in advertising to developers to promote their iPhone applications, sites and services.
AdMob is launching the developer program to fuel the growth of a new wave of mobile publishers. AdMob has fielded strong demand from advertisers for iPhone ads. As part of the program, AdMob will give $1 million to developers to promote their applications and services. The program is available worldwide.
"AdMob has seen enormous growth in both our iPhone traffic and advertiser interest. This new class of device, led by the iPhone, is pivotal to the future of mobile browsing and of mobile media business models," said Omar Hamoui, CEO and Founder of AdMob. "We are excited to leverage our platform to take advantage of the uniquely mobile connected experiences that the iPhone makes possible."
AdMob served 51.8 million GSM iPhone ads in June 2008 alone, a 30% month-over-month increase versus May, and has served 249 million ads to iPhone users since launch. More than 1,000 of AdMobÃ's 5,500 publishers served iPhone ads in June. AdMobÃ's new iPhone network will be available across this existing traffic base.
